Offering big money for a sports stadium in your home base during a federal election is a huge loser. No way the Conservatives or any other party steps up to that plate.

When you look at it, just where do you think the government money is going to come from? Not with this city council (and they also don't have the money anyways), the provincial government is iffy at best, and federally there might be a small window if the Conservatives win another majority early in their new mandate.

Stadiums in Vancouver, Toronto and Montreal were privately financed. Governments are rightly going to point to those examples and continue to defer any commitment.
